Vhdl serial adc. FCLK is phase aligned with the serial data, and all data bits of a sample fit into The serial LVDS interface consists of serial data outputs (one or two outputs per ADC channel) accompanied by a bit clock output (refer to Figure 1-1). I wanted to check if you provide any HDL (Verilog/VHDL) reference design, example code, Explore ADC DAC interfacing with FPGA, including VHDL code examples for reading data from ADC to receive and writing data to DAC for transmit. This article serves as a practical guide for those looking to work with 1. I need to connect to the 8 LVDS input of the FPGA and capture the counter value for each bit changes. Please fill out all required fields and try again. The difference A design to interface ADCs and DACs of different data width to a processor on an FPGA using VHDL and verification is done by Open verification methodology using System Verilog. HDL libraries and projects for various reference design and prototyping systems. But if you want to read less channels, like in the case of AD7606-6 or AD7606-4, When the FPGA receives an ‘s’ or ‘S’ character from the serial port, it samples data from the ADC until a buffer is filled. The buffer is then converted to ASCII text I2C is a synchronous 8- bit oriented serial communication bus between integrated cir cuits installed next to each other (normally on the same board). This repository contains HDL code (Verilog or VHDL) and Hi, I want to interface 4 separate ADCs or (One ADC that can handle 4 different inputs in the same time) with Cyclone IV fpga. Since i'm not skilled enough in design with clock Software Defined Radio in FPGA uses LVDS IO pins as 1-bit ADC - dawsonjon/FPGA-radio I need LVDS deserialising logic for the LTC2386-18 ADC and before trying to code it up myself I was wondering if there's already any VHDL out there that I could try-use. The video shows a simple example of serial ADC driving in VHDL. This interface, in which the clock is 8-bit ADC system in VHDL . This wiki page details the HDL resources of What you'll learn Basics of Serial Peripheral Interface (SPI) VHDL and Verilog FPGA working code of SPI interface Testbench (code simulations) Ambient Light Sensor application of SPI using an Analog High-speed ADCs are widely used in the metrology field, and in order to read and process the amount of data delivered from them, FPGA usage is presented as an optimal platform to give solution to this About ADC configurator to 7-series Xilinx FPGA (has parameters: NCHAN, SERDES MODE, SDR/DDR, DATA WIDTH, DEPTH and so on) ddr dsp vhdl xilinx adc ddc altera dds digital-signal-processing fir VHDL codes The vhdl codes included in this web are only for a cycle of converting one input analog sample. MAX® 10 Analog to Digital Converter Overview MAX® 10 devices feature up to two analog-to-digital converters (ADC). It's coded as a generic VHDL entity, so developer can It is possible to model ADC/DAC in VHDL. The ADC128S022 device is a low-power, eight-channel CMOS 12-bit บทความนี้นำเสนอตัวอย่างการใช้งานไอซี SPI ADC และเชื่อมต่อกับวงจรในชิป FPGA โดยเลือกใช้ไอซี 2 เบอร์ ได้แก่. e. Have ADC DAC interfacing with FPGA _ ADC DAC VHDL code - Free download as PDF File (. The example we present is for an 8-bit ADC, but you can easily modify the The LTC2314 ADC driver will be developed using VHDL integrated into the user-programmable area (the sandbox) of the FPGA thanks to the FPGA I am currently working on interfacing the ADC3441 with an FPGA (Xilinx/Altera) using a Serial LVDS interface. Contribute to dbr2907/VHDL-Examples development by creating an account on GitHub. This application report discusses how to use a parallel ADC as a serial ADC by using a low-cost CPLD. The figure shows an AD7890 8-Channel multiplexed 12-bit serial A/D converter (ADC) connected to the serial port of an ADSP-2105 digital signal processor (DSP). This approach is very useful in interfacing a Analog-to-Digital-Converter (ADC) using VHDL and ModelSim software In electronics, an analog-to-digital converter (ADC, A/D, or A-to-D) is a system that It also explains about serial interface of the ADS6445, its introduction, implementation and designing. Here Explore ADC DAC interfacing with FPGA, including VHDL code examples for reading data from ADC to receive and writing data to DAC for transmit. The CONVST will be set The NCO VHDL code implements an accumulator that will accumulate the input FCW register when the synchronous “ i_sync_reset ” Logic Home Code Downloads ADC AD7991 Pmod Controller (top level file): pmod_adc_ad7991. The flash ADC gives 8 bit parallel data with LVPECL/LVDS output. This paper describes a VHDL implementation of a behavioural model for novel programmable resolution analog to digital converters (ADCs). It stands for V HSIC H ardware D escription L anguage. If the external controller is insufficiently fast to keep up Watch how to connect a serial ADC to an FPGA, here you can download the complete VHDL code http://surf-vhdl. Contribute to MernaNagy24/8-bit-ADC development by creating an account on GitHub. Summary This application note describes how to utilize the dedicated deserializer (ISERDES) and serializer (OSERDES) functionalities in Virtex®-6 FPGAs to interface with analog-to-digital The SPI controller VHDL code has been tested on Altera Cyclone III FPGA with 8 bit-serial and parallel data. Figure 1. It starts with an introduction about the importance of hardware modeling to support the We like to use a serial LVDS ADCs on a Zynq Ultrascale+ SoC. However if you want to model pure analog things like oscialltor, jitter etc. I am using an ODDR to forward my systemclock In electronics, an analog-to-digital converter (ADC, A/D, or A-to-D) is a system that converts an analog signal, such as a sound picked up by a microphone or light Brief tutorial on how to interface serial ADC with an F The VHDL code presented in this model will enable you to see how to create behavioural ADC models of a particular accuracy. It has real data type and necessary procedural constructs for it. Finally simulation and evaluation of serial adc mlab 16bit lvds mlab-module mlab-adc lt6600 adc-lvds serial-lvds Updated on Sep 16, 2023 ADC 0808 is a Successive approximation type with 8 channels i. - s-gbz/VHDL-exercises-examples Analog Devices, Inc. Explore high-speed ADC interfacing with 7 Series FPGAs using LVDS and ISERDESE2. ADC AD7991 Pmod Controller (VHDL) - This design uses the I2C Master above to gather data from an Analog Devices AD7991 4-channel, 12 ADC AD7991 Pmod Controller (VHDL) - This design uses the I2C Master above to gather data from an Analog Devices AD7991 4-channel, 12 The JESD204, JESD204A, JESD204B and the JESD204C data converter serial interface standard was created through the JEDEC committee to standardize Code examples from the Technical Computer Science (Technische Informatik) module. I wanted to check if you provide any HDL (Verilog/VHDL) reference design, example code, VHDL implementation of PWM Jul 31, 2016 · 235 views 05:09 Serial ADC controller using ADC128 on DE0-nano board Jul 31, 2016 · 751 views 03:41 How to control 7 When the ADC is idle, it sends a test pattern 0xBAF (which is truncated to 8/10 bit in the 8 and 10bit modes) for link training and adjustment (bitslip). A input signal acknowledge ack is being sent by the main program. Is the SelectIO Wizard able to provide a generated IP to connect this ADC and implement the The ADC Pmod Controller is set up to provide the fastest update rate available for a given system clock, while keeping the serial clock Serial QDR LVDS High-Speed ADCs on Xilinx Series 7 FPGAs Bruno Valinoti, Rodrigo Melo April 10th to April 12th, 2019, Buenos Aires Abstract Interfacing field programmable gate arrays (FPGAs) to an analog-to-digital converter (ADC) output is a common engineering challenge. com/how-to-connect-serial-adc-fpga/ Abstract - This paper describes the modeling of A/D converters in HDL languages such as Verilog [1] and VHDL[2]. In this post, we will see an example of how to interface the TI ADC128S022 used in the Altera DE0-nano Board. it can directly access 8 single-ended analog signals. Target ADC to use is LTC2192 at 50 MSPS. Design for converting an analog signal to a serial output This design converts data from the ADC bus to a serial output and can transmit the data either continuously or Now we are going to see the PIC16F877A – Analog-to-digital Tutorial. This concept is tested with a Texas Instruments ADS8411/12 (16-bit, 2 MSPS SAR ADC) and an Tutorial – Introduction to VHDL VHDL is a horrible acronym. Learn about 1-wire and 2-wire configurations. pdf), Text File (. I do What I have done in the past for low frequency ADC interfaces (or any low rate parallel/serial interface) is to run my FPGA vhdl processes off of say a convenient integer multiple of I am currently working on interfacing the ADC3441 with an FPGA (Xilinx/Altera) using a Serial LVDS interface. The fpga masters the control lines of the ADCs/ADC The LTC2314 ADC driver will be developed using VHDL integrated into the user-programmable area (the sandbox) of the FPGA thanks to the FPGA This ensures that by the time the falling edge of the next clock cycle occurs, data can be safely placed on this serial line for the controller to read. An example The serial LVDS interface consists of serial data outputs (one or two outputs per ADC channel) accompanied by a bit clock output (refer to Figure 1-1). In the world of Analog-to-Digital conversion, it is often desired to transport the digital data downstream using a minimal group of wires. Also shown is the timing sequence that Summary This application note describes how to interface a Texas Instruments analog-to-digital converter (ADC) with serial low-voltage differential signaling (LVDS) outputs to VirtexTM-4 or Virtex VHDL implementation of PWM Jul 31, 2016 · 230 views 05:09 Serial ADC controller using ADC128 on DE0-nano board Jul 31, 2016 · 730 views 03:41 How to control 7 Reading the ADC is very straightforward, the read () function handles all in one call. If ADC_Temp was a variable, you would be right. A required field is missing. This interface, in which the clock is The output of an ADC will be a digital signal that represents the value of the input analog voltage. The ADC VHDL code for receiver part is mentioned below in which 12 bits are converted to16 bits with four leading zeroes for FPGA to read the digital A required field is missing. When active, the ADC sends Parallelize after serializing In this post, we analyzed the VHDL code for a parallel to serial converter. Parallel to ADC AD7476A Pmod Controller (VHDL) – This design uses a version of this SPI Master component that has been modified to include a Modeling of ADS 5547 using VHDL: Serial interface mode Ammar Armghan, Arslan Haider, Fawad Naseer, Ussama Assad Department of Electrical Engineering About Sigma-Delta Analog to Digital Converter in FPGA (VHDL) fpga adc sigma-delta-modulation Activity 15 stars I2C, I²C or Inter Integrated Circuit is a synchronous serial protocol designed by Philips in the early 1980s for linking together ICs on PCBs UART, Serial Port, RS-232 Interface Code in both VHDL and Verilog for FPGA Implementation Do you know how a UART works? If not, first brush up on the basics of UARTs before continuing on. FEATURES Used in tandem with buffer memory board for capturing and converting high speed serial LVDS digital data to parallel CMOS logic levels for both quad and octal ADCs Used with high speed VHDL source for a signed adder VHDL (VHSIC Hardware Description Language) is a hardware description language that can model the behavior and structure of This repository contains the VHDL code of the proposed ADC from the paper An FPGA-based 7-ENOB 600 MSample/s ADC without any . The data is then stored into internal FPGA Analog-to-Digital-Converter a Analog-to-Digital-Converter (ADC) using VHDL and ModelSim software In electronics, an analog-to-digital converter (ADC, A/D, or A-to-D) is a system that converts an analog Simple Codes for VHDL. vhd (12. However it's a signal, and signals are VHDL's inter-process communication mechanism; a (very!) little like pipes to a C programmer. รูป: ไอซี ADC128S022 ตัวถัง (IC Package) Write the VHDL code for a serial ADC using DE0-nano Altera board. The ADCs provide the MAX 10 devices with built-in capability for on-die ADC converts analog signal to digital data format. Thus the OLD Wednesday, November 1, 2017 VHDL code for an N-bit Serial Adder with Testbench code Normally an N-bit adder circuit is implemented using N parallel AD7606C-16 Serial Mode - HDL? AllenX on Mar 8, 2023 Thread Summary The user inquired about HDL/IP cores for the EVAL-AD7606C16FMCZ board in serial mode, as the Serial QDR LVDS High-Speed ADCs on Xilinx Series 7 FPGAs Bruno Valinoti, Rodrigo Melo April 10th to April 12th, 2019, Buenos Aires We would like to show you a description here but the site won’t allow us. This paper proposes The work is carried by splitting the ADC into different blocks like 14-bit ADC, Digital Serializer, Clock generator and control interface for serial mode configuration and accordingly the modeling Edit, save, simulate, synthesize SystemVerilog, Verilog, VHDL and other HDLs from your web browser. Created by Philips in the 1980s, it is a two- wire bus with Analog Devices provides FPGA reference designs for selected hardware featuring some of our products interfacing to publicly available FPGA evaluation boards. Find this and other hardware This paper presents the implementation of a serial interface using a Cyclone V development board to interface with analog-to-digital HDL libraries and projects. Contribute to analogdevicesinc/hdl development by creating an account on GitHub. An acronym inside an acronym, awesome! VHSIC stands for V ery H igh S peed I A tutorial on creating an UART interface between the Basys 3 board and the computer terminal in VHDL running on FPGA. The block diagram is taken from a book. The JEDEC standard for ADC JESD204A high-speed serial interface reduces board routing requirements and lowers pin count requirements for the receiving device. This problem is sometimes addressed by using ADCs that are serial Interfacing ADC with FPGA is very important for real time demonstration of digital systems implemented on FOGA board. The implementation takes 58 Logic Element (LE) and performs @ 400 Can you please share VHDL/FPGA code for AD9249-65EBZ eval board (Serial LVDS interface) over FMC connector ? If you need to transfer 16-bit data @ 1MHz the serial data stream speed shall be at least greater than 16 x 1 MHz = 16 MHz. 5 KB) I2C Master (must This module provides a bridge between an I2S serial device (audio ADC, S/PDIF Decoded data) and a parallel device (microcontroller, IP block). For example, if we have a 10-bit ADC, the input analog voltage will be translated into Single Channel Converter Setup The frame clock (FCLK) is a digitized and phase-shifted version of the ADC sample clock. ADC Analog to Digital Converter DMA Direct Memory Access EDBG Embedded Debugger SWD Serial Wire Debug VDDANA Analog Supply VDDIO I/O Supply VIN Input Voltage VPIN ADC pin voltage I've a design problem in VHDL with a serial adder. When used with an ADC EVM, high-speed serial data are captured and formatted by an Xilinx Ultra-Scale® XCKU060 field-programmable gate array (FPGA). txt) or view presentation slides online.
ivr,
fwl,
ncf,
gbj,
oxq,
ncg,
lfv,
srl,
qxh,
qkx,
udt,
tin,
wun,
rng,
wsh,